So I have a 92 Sc300 with 174k, it drives fine and perfect. It just has a starting issue. When its cold or parked overnight it would FIRE right up just fine! but after driving it and trying to start it when the engine is warmed up, it would feel sluggish and die on its own in matter of seconds on after engine is fired up. I would have to try it 10 times before it would fire just right and running fine. Is it spark plugs or wires? But if this was the case wouldn't it still run but bog and feel sluggish but in my situation it dies, until I can actually fire it correctly. Could it be a FUEL sending unit or some sort? Same issue happens to many people. Your fuel pump ECU might be dead.

Under the hood, there is a diagnostics port. Next time the car dies, use a piece of wire to jump Fp to +b. This will make the fuel pump work without using the FP ECU. If it never does it again, you have your answer. You can safely leave this mod in and the car will be fine.

My old SC300 did this, and this fixed it. Check for 12volt fuel pump mod if you want.
